About Rajpur Tehsil

Rajpur is a tehsil in district of Buxar , Bihar , India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Rajpur was 213,534 which includes 110,934 males and 102,600 females. Rajpur covers 285 Km2 area.

A tehsil is the administrative level between a district and a village. Depending on the state it may be called a taluka, mandal, block or circle.
